As a plugin author, confirm your integration handles the new structured payload: status, environment, and rollout percentage are now separate fields rather than a single message string. Bots parsing the old free-text format will silently show stale statuses, so update matchers and test against the sandbox channel on Corvane staging. Announcements for canceled rollouts now fire a distinct event — subscribe to it explicitly. Record the build you validated against using the token that appears below.

session token of taguf-fafop = htk14_d9cbf74e1cdbce

Ticket: Config drift on Hollowpine workers

Three Hollowpine workers are serving stale config because hot-reload silently fails when the watcher loses its file handle. New folks: always verify the loaded-config hash after a push, not just the file on disk. Restarting the watcher sidecar fixes it. Until the patch lands, compare running values against the intended set below.

service settings:
[sorys]
port = 8000
team = eliius
host = sorys.novacstack.example
region = south-3
access_code = ac_f66665
timeout_ms = 250

Minutes — Management Meeting, Ferndale Site

Present: Orrin, Blythe, Tasker. Quick session on the Solace Club overhaul. Points expiry moves to 24 months, and the double-earn weekends are scrapped — too costly. Blythe's team will recost the welcome bonus by Thursday. Finance to model liability impact next week. The confidential note on forward plans follows below.

management briefing: Headcount on the Belix team goes from 60 to 93 by the end of November. Gross margin on Belix came in at 23 percent against a plan of 47 percent.

Development uses simulated moisture-sensor data and a compressed clock so schedules can be tested in minutes rather than days. Staging mirrors production hardware in the Larkfield lab, including real valve controllers, but waters a test bed only. Production serves the full greenhouse fleet and requires sign-off from the Meridale ops group before any change. For reference during the sync, production currently runs with the configuration below.

config for bahop-baduf:
[kasion]
team = lamath
access_code = ac_d807e5
host = kasion.paliqcloud.corp
port = 4000
owner = julix.tamvan
peer = frair.qorvelsoft.local